Zoo Animal Enclosure
Zoo Animal Diorama
Students will construct a diorama or detailed picture to represent their animal's zoo enclosure.

Habitat Details
A
The completed project displays all required details including animals, plants and abiotic factors appropriate to this particular habitat.
B
The completed project displays many required details including animals, plants and abiotic factors appropriate to this particular habitat.
C
The completed project displays some required details including animals, plants and abiotic factors appropriate to this particular habitat.
D
The completed project displays few required details that are appropriate to this particular habitat.
completed project display
A
The completed project shows creativity, great detail, is neat and is scaled appropriately.
B
The completed project is well done, is neat and is scaled appropriately.
C
The completed project is acceptable, somewhat neat and may not me scaled appropriately.
D
The completed project shows little work, is sloppy or is otherwise not appropriate to the assignment.
Time & Effort
A
Much time and effort went into the planning and design of this zoo enclosure.
B
Time and effort went into the planning and design of this zoo enclosure.
C
Little time and effort went into the planning and design of this zoo enclosure.
D
Almost no effort went into the planning and design of this zoo enclosure.
Information about chosen animal
A
The information about student's chosen animal contained required information.
B
The information about student's chosen animal contained some of the required information.
C
The information about student's chosen animal contained little of the required information.
D
The information about student's chosen animal is not provided.
